A nurse seeking for answers, a skeptical cowboy, and the legends of Three Rivers that help them see past their differences to the possibility of true love.
Navy Richards, a burnt-out pediatric nurse, is seeking solace and a fresh start in the fabled town of Three Rivers. Desperate to escape her past heartaches, she takes a leap of faith, embarking on a six-month sabbatical to consult with the town's renowned matchmaker. That's when she meets Gavin Redd, a handsome, hardworking cowboy who's as skeptical about the town's legends as he is irresistible.
Gavin has little patience for the myths surrounding Three Rivers and the busloads of hopeful women who believe in them. He's too preoccupied with caring for his grandparents and securing a job at Three Rivers Ranch to entertain the idea of love.
But when a chance encounter with Navy and a runaway horse thrusts him into the town's limelight, he finds himself questioning everything he thought he knew about love, about himself, and about Navy.
As Gavin and Navy navigate the town's enchanting tales, the glare of the public eye, and their own differences, they discover that their hearts might just be the perfect match. Can love and legend come together for Gavin and Navy to create a tale of true love? Or will the walls around Gavin’s heart be too strong for Navy to break down?

Liz Isaacson writes inspirational cowboy romances. Her Three Rivers Ranch Romance series has multiple #1 bestsellers in half a dozen categories. She loves all things to do with contemporary cowboys, and will write romance in Texas, Montana, Vermont, Wyoming, and anywhere else she can find horses and mountains.
